Check out their website for the latest menu offerings and band schedule: www.rickscafeandcatering.com The barbequed chicken is top notch and their fries are addicting! The grilled shrimp skewer appetizer came with fried plantains and a spicy jalepeno mayo dipping sauce-yum! And the live music was a lot of fun. There is a tiny dance floor-in fact the whole place is rather small, but it makes for an intimate setting and you feel like you're at a party. Rick's just had a little face-lift. They've added numerous flat screen TVs to show the game to every part of the room. Parking can be tricky-but hey, it's Chagrin Falls! Gte over it! The wait staff maneuvers artfully thru the crowd with plates piled high. My friend had a HUGE salad. Half the folks at our table took home leftovers. You'll have a great time. Smoking is unfortunately allowed-but some folks are kind enough to do it outside. Some nights are smokier than others. Here's lookin' at you!

Overhead at an adjacent table at Rick's: ""Oh, these soups are unbelievable!"" and ""I've never had a bad meal here."" You can believe the truth of those statements. The food, as turned out by Chef Sherrie Pallotta and staff, is creative and delicious. It includes such appetizers as focaccia pizza topped with sauteed rock shrimp, grilled portabella mushrooms, fresh sliced avocado and melted ""cave-aged"" GruyÅre cheese, as well as grilled skewered shrimp with jalapeûo pesto mayonnaise. Specials range from a grilled mahi filet (topped with Asian garlic pepper aòoli and served with steamed fresh asparagus spears and sauteed ginger scallion risotto cake) to a vegetarian stew (with cannellini, grilled eggplant and spinach, topped with a crusty polenta wedge and shaved slices of Asiago cheese). Always available are the gourmet hamburgers, including a plantain and jack cheeseburger, served with Rick's ""famous fries."" A shrimp BLT on a kaiser roll with Key lime mayonnaise, and roasted pork tenderloin with hoisin-orange-ginger-garlic glaze and wasabi mashed potatoes, are other distinctive dishes.
